Abstract
The invention discloses a kind of intelligent insect damage detecting device based on solar power generation, including outer barrel and inner cylinder, inner cylinder is equipped with inside the outer barrel, installation cavity is equipped between inner cylinder and outer barrel, the lamp source for attracting pest and the detection probe for detecting pest are equipped in installation cavity, good prospects array distribution is detected on the outside of inner cylinder, inner cylinder where detection probe and lamp source is equipped with transparent area, test chamber is equipped with inside the inner cylinder, test chamber left end is equipped with import, the inner cylinder is equipped with the scraping mechanism for cleaning up the pest on barrel, the present invention is improved for the shortcomings that existing apparatus, the position for attracting pest is arranged to brilliance structure, then it is configured with scraping mechanism, so as to which quickly the pest inside device is cleaned up, to which the clearing of realization device is handled, it eliminates existing for existing apparatus Drawback, and device can also can be carried out self-power supply using the sun, play the role of it is energy-efficient, it is practical.

Background technique
Insect pest is the largest the threat of agricultural, often slightly not note that not ravaged the crop for the kind that works laboriously by pest
Cannot sell, had brought tremendous economic losses to farmer, farmer can only look for whether occur by observing in real time
Pest, to carry out desinsection, but such personal monitoring could have found after often wanting pest a period of time occur, cannot accomplish to do harm to
The timely removing of worm will certainly cause certain loss to crop, while this artificial monitoring is also to originally tired plantation
Family increases the additional amount of labour, and to solve the above-mentioned problems, existing patent announcement number is the patent disclosure of CN206238155U
A kind of insect pest device for fast detecting, but this device is there are a drawback, pest is drawn by this device by light
The detection to pest is completed inside row testing agency in turn, pest can adhere on luminous lamp wall, but this device is subsequent
It needs to dispose internal pest when detection, the setting of existing mechanism is difficult to clean up pest, will lead to so subsequent
Detection inaccuracy.
For drawback of the existing technology, an insect damage detecting device there is presently provided.

To achieve the above object, the invention provides the following technical scheme:
A kind of intelligent insect damage detecting device based on solar power generation, including outer barrel and inner cylinder are set inside the outer barrel
There is inner cylinder, installation cavity is equipped between inner cylinder and outer barrel, the lamp source for attracting pest is equipped in installation cavity and for detecting evil
The detection probe of worm detects good prospects array distribution on the outside of inner cylinder, and detection probe is camera, and lamp source ring is located at outside inner cylinder
By fixing for electric pole and outer barrel inner wall, the inner cylinder where detection probe and lamp source is equipped with for side, detection probe and lamp source
Transparent area, is equipped with test chamber inside the inner cylinder, and test chamber left end is equipped with import, and the inner cylinder is equipped with for by barrel
On the scraping mechanism that cleans up of pest.
As a further solution of the present invention: the scraping mechanism includes the piston plate being slidably fitted in inner cylinder, living
Seben outer ledge be equipped with rubber ring, piston plate left side be equipped with reflector, the piston plate right end connection screw thread propulsive mechanism,
Screw thread propulsive mechanism drives piston plate to move downward along inner cylinder inner wall, to the pest on barrel be scraped, the screw thread
Propulsive mechanism includes the sliding bar connecting with piston plate, and sliding bar right end passes through outer barrel and inner cylinder, inner cylinder be equipped with
The guide sleeve that sliding bar matches is equipped with rotary position-limit mechanism between guide sleeve and sliding bar, the sliding bar right end, which is equipped with, to be passed
Dynamic screw hole is driven cooperation in screw hole and is equipped with drive screw, the output end connection of drive screw right end and driving motor, driving motor
It is connected and fixed by fixed frame and outer barrel, under the drive of driving motor, drive screw and sliding bar are relatively rotated, in screw thread
Under the action of, sliding bar is slided along guide sleeve, to drive piston plate along inner cylinder internal slide.
As a further solution of the present invention: the rotary position-limit mechanism include retention bead on the inside of the guide sleeve and
The cooperation of limiting groove on the outside of sliding bar, retention bead and limiting groove limits opposite with guide sleeve turn of sliding bar
It is dynamic.
As a further solution of the present invention: the scraping mechanism, the lamp source of pest and detection probe are electrically connected control
Device, controller are equipped with wireless module, thus facilitate at staff's remote control apparatus oneself scraper, that is, clearing
Reason.
As a further solution of the present invention: the outer barrel bottom is equipped with supporting block, and supporting block lower end array distribution has
Three supporting legs, supporting leg lower end are equipped with support ball.
As a further solution of the present invention: battery is equipped with inside the supporting block, battery is electrically connected positioned at outer
Cylinder upper surface is equipped with photovoltaic power generation plate, can be generated electricity in this way by absorbing luminous energy on daytime, to make wait work at night
With.
As a further solution of the present invention: the entrance is detachably equipped with waffle slab, and waffle slab upper end passes through rotation
Axis is connected and fixed with outer barrel, and the insect that the setting of waffle slab avoids big figure enters.
